다음을 통해 공유


동적으로 연결된 보조 클래스

동적으로 연결된 보조 클래스는 개체 클래스가 아닌 개별 개체에 연결된 클래스입니다. 동적 연결을 사용하면 전체 클래스에 대한 스키마 정의를 확장하는 포리스트 전체의 영향 없이 개별 개체를 사용하여 추가 특성을 저장할 수 있습니다. 예를 들어 기업에서는 동적 연결을 사용하여 영업 사원의 사용자 개체에 판매 관련 보조 클래스를 연결하고 다른 부서의 직원 사용자 개체에 다른 부서별 보조 클래스를 연결할 수 있습니다.

동적 연결은 복잡하지 않습니다. 보조 클래스의 이름을 개체의 objectClass 특성 값에 추가합니다. 보조 클래스에 필수 특성(mustHave 또는 systemMustHave )이 있는 경우 동시에 설정해야 합니다. 자세한 내용 및 코드 예제는 개체 인스턴스보조 클래스 추가를 참조하세요.

동적으로 연결된 보조 클래스를 제거하려면 보조 클래스에서 모든 특성의 값을 지우고 개체의 objectClass 특성에서 보조 클래스의 이름을 제거합니다.

다른 보조 클래스의 하위 클래스인 보조 클래스를 동적으로 추가하는 경우 두 보조 클래스가 모두 대상 개체에 추가됩니다. 그러나 자식 보조 클래스를 제거해도 상위 클래스는 제거되지 않습니다. 각 클래스는 명시적으로 제거해야 합니다.